Pe anti human cd34 antibody

Manufactured by BioLegend
Sourced in United States

The PE anti-human CD34 Antibody is a fluorescent-labeled antibody that binds to the CD34 antigen expressed on the surface of hematopoietic stem and progenitor cells. It is used for the identification and enumeration of CD34+ cells in flow cytometry applications.

Multicolor Flow Cytometry Characterization

Check if the same lab product or an alternative is used in the 5 most similar protocols
Cells were analyzed with an LSR II flow cytometer (BD Biosciences) using Diva v8.0.1 (BD Biosciences) or a Miltenyi MACSQuant VYB analyzer. Cell permeabilization was performed using the Fix and Perm Cell Fixation and Cell Permeabilization Kit (ThermoFisher Scientific, GAS003) following the manufacturer’s instructions. Primary antibodies used were NANOG (D73G4) XP® Rabbit mAb (1:100) (Alexa Fluor® 647 Conjugate, Cell signaling 5448), THY-1 (1:100) (PE anti-human CD90 (Biolegend 328110)), KDM4B (1:100) (Abcam ab191434), CD73 (1:100) (APC/Cy7 anti-human CD73 Antibody (Biolegend 344021)), CD105 (1:100) (APC anti-human CD105 Antibody (Biolegend 323207), (1:100) CD146 (APC anti-human CD146 (1:100) (Biolegend 361015)), CD144 (1:100) (PE anti-human CD144 Antibody (Biolegend 348505), CD34 (1:100) (PE anti-human CD34 Antibody (Biolegend 343605).

Multiparametric Flow Cytometry Analysis

Check if the same lab product or an alternative is used in the 5 most similar protocols
The standard chemicals, reagents, and the specific antibodies were purchased from Sigma Chemical Co. (St. Louis, MO, USA), Santa Cruz Biotechonolgy (European Support Office, Heidelberg, Germany), Merk & Co (Kenilworth, NJ, USA), Lonza (Basel, Switzerland), R&D Systems (Minneapolis, MN, USA), Qiagen (Hilden, Germany), and from Thermo Fisher Scientific (Waltham, MA, USA). All others reagents were of analytical grade.
For flow cytometry used the following antibodies: Annexin V(FL)-FITC (Santa Cruz, sc-4252 FITC, anti-human, source: E. coli, c = 0.05 µg/µL); PE anti-human CD34 antibody (Biolegend, cod 343606, host species: mouse, c = 0.005 µg/µL); CD133/2(293C3)-APC antibody (Millteny, Order no. 130-090-854, anti-human, clone: 293C3, c = 10 µL/106 cells); human VEGFR2/KDR/Flk-1 Fluorescein-conjugated antibody (R&DSystem, FAB357F, source: monoclonal mouse IgG1 clone # 89106, c = 10 µL/106 cells); Goat F(ab’)2 Anti-Human IgG H&L- (Phycoerythrin) pre-adsorbed antibody (abcam-ab7006, host species: goat, dilution: 1/100); goat anti-human IgG (H+L) cross-adsorbed secondary antibody, FITC (Invitrogen-31531, host species: goat, dilution: 1/100).

Characterization and Expansion of MSCs

Check if the same lab product or an alternative is used in the 5 most similar protocols
CAFs were processed to cell suspension and counted. The antibodies were added as manufacturer’s guidance (FITC anti-human CD105 Antibody, Biolegend, USA, Cat: 323203. FITC anti-human CD90 Antibody, Biolegend, USA, Cat: 328107. PE anti-human CD146 Antibody, Biolegend, USA, Cat: 361005. PE anti-human CD34 Antibody, Biolegend, USA, Cat: 378603. PE anti-human HLA-DR Antibody, Biolegend, USA, Cat: 327007. PE anti-human CD73 Antibody, Biolegend, USA, Cat: 344003). After incubated for 30 min at 37℃ in dark conditions, the samples were analyzed or sorted. Then the cells were collected and cultured in DMEM/F12 media supplemented with 10% FBS and 1% penicillin/streptomycin.
